10. EXTINCT ANIMALS
• An animal that is extinct is
no longer in existence on
the planet.
• The most common
example of these for us to
think of are dinosaurs.
• These are feathered
dinosaurs believed to be
transitional animals to the
common day bird.
11. EXTINCT ANIMALS CONT…
• But people often forget the
prehistoric mammals of the
Ice Age.
• After the world became
colder and hostile to
dinos, mammals had a chance
to explode in size!
12. RECENT EXTINCTIONS…
• There are many
animals that have
become extinct in
recent history.
• The Dodo is just
such an example.
It became extinct
in the 1600’s due
to humans over
hunting it.

14. WATERCOLOR TECHNIQUES
• In this assignment you will also be experimenting with watercolor paint
and the different techniques:
• You will create a background for your extinct animal using different
watercolor techniques.
WET ON DRY
This refers to painting on a dry surface like paper directly with your paint
15. WET ON WET
This is when you apply wet paint to an already wet surface.

22. YOUR TASK:
1. First you will create a watercolor wash background of colors of your
choosing.
2. After the watercolor has dried you will draw your extinct creature in
pencil on top of the watercolor background.
3. You will use a fine-lined black pen to fill your animal with fantastical line
variations. REMEMBER LINE VARIETY!!!!! Not just straight or curly
but all.
4. Detail matters!!!
